The tile card gives you a quick overview of your {% term entity %}. The card allows you to toggle the {% term entity %} and show the more info dialog. A badge is shown for some {% term entities %} like the climate or person {% term entities %}.

{% configuration %} type: required: true description: "tile" type: string entity: required: true description: Entity ID. type: string name: required: false description: Overwrites the entity name. type: string icon: required: false description: Overwrites the entity icon. type: string color: required: false description: Set the color when the entity is active. By default, the color is based on state, domain, and device_class of your entity. It accepts color token or hex color code. type: string default: state show_entity_picture: required: false description: If your entity has a picture, it will replace the icon. type: boolean default: false vertical: required: false description: Displays the icon above the name and state. type: boolean default: false hide_state: required: false description: Hide the entity state. type: boolean default: false state_content: required: false description: > Content to display for the state. Can be state, last_changed, last_updated, or any attribute of the entity. Can be either a string with a single item, or a list of string items. Default depends on the entity domain. type: [string, list] tap_action: required: false description: Action taken on card tap. See action documentation. By default, it will show the "more-info" dialog. type: map hold_action: required: false description: Action taken on tap-and-hold. See action documentation. type: map double_tap_action: required: false description: Action taken on double tap. See action documentation. type: map icon_tap_action: required: false description: Action taken on icon card tap. See action documentation. By default, it will toggle the entity (if possible), otherwise, show the "more-info" dialog. type: map icon_hold_action: required: false description: Action taken on icon tap-and-hold. See action documentation. type: map icon_double_tap_action: required: false description: Action taken on icon double tap. See action documentation. type: map features: required: false description: Additional widgets to control your entity. See available features. type: list {% endconfiguration %}

Examples

Alternatively, the card can be configured using YAML:

type: tile
entity: cover.kitchen_window
type: tile
entity: light.bedroom
icon: mdi:lamp
color: yellow
type: tile
entity: person.anne_therese
show_entity_picture: true
type: tile
entity: person.anne_therese
vertical: true
hide_state: true
type: tile
entity: light.living_room
state_content: 
  - state
  - brightness
  - last-changed
type: tile
entity: vacuum.ground_floor
features:
  - type: vacuum-commands
    commands:
      - start_pause
      - return_home

Available colors

You want to colorize the tile card? Choose one of the following colors: primary, accent, disabled, red, pink, purple, deep-purple, indigo, blue, light-blue, cyan, teal, green, light-green, lime, yellow, amber, orange, deep-orange, brown, grey, blue-grey, black and white.

Reordering features

Some features of the tile card, such as the presets or the HVAC modes of a thermostat, can show many buttons. While you can limit the buttons youd like to see, they may not be in the desired order.

For your thermostat, that means you can reorder the HVAC modes or presets.
